    3 Strategies for Navigating the Labor Crisis In Construction |The K Cup Episode 34

    Send us a text In Episode 34 of The K Cup Jon & Joe Discuss the Labor Crisis that is crushing the construction industry. They offer 3 strategies that contractors can use to successfully navigate a labor shortage that's not going away any time soon. The 3 strategies include embracing and expanding the use of tech, particularly in the area of Prefabrication which is an emerging strategy in the construction industry and has a lot of value in resolving many aspects of the labor crisis. Strategy number 2  talks about the value and importance of developing your team's potential and investing in them long-term to avoid the disruption of being short staffed and unable to replace members that leave. And, strategy 3 explains how and why you need to diversify your client base and the types of projects you take on.
